JACK DANIELS BBQ SAUCE



Jack Daniels BBQ Sauce image

Make and share this Jack Daniels BBQ Sauce recipe from Food.com.

Provided by kelycarter_

Categories     Sauces

Time 37m

Yield 3 cups

Number Of Ingredients 11

1 small onion, diced
4 garlic cloves, minced
1/2 cup whiskey, Jack Daniels
2 cups ketchup
1/4 cup vinegar
2 tablespoons tomato paste
1/4 cup Worcestershire sauce
1/3 cup brown sugar
2 tablespoons liquid smoke
1/2 teaspoon pepper
1/2 teaspoon salt

Steps:

  • In a medium saucepan, combine onion, garlic and whiskey. Simmer over medium heat for about 7 minutes or until onion is translucent.
  • Add remaining ingredients and simmer for 20 minutes.
  • Puree in food processor or blender.
  • Refrigerate for at least 1 day to blend flavours.

SMOKIN' JACK BBQ SAUCE



Smokin' Jack BBQ Sauce image

A slightly smoky and tangy sauce with a kick at the end. Goes great with beef, pork, and chicken. Try it on a pulled pork sandwich with some sweet cabbage slaw.

Provided by BIG CHAD

Categories     Side Dish     Sauces and Condiments Recipes     Sauce Recipes     BBQ Sauce Recipes

Time 55m

Yield 40

Number Of Ingredients 14

8 cups ketchup
6 ounces chipotle peppers in adobo sauce
½ cup apple cider vinegar
½ cup molasses
1 ½ teaspoons onion powder
1 ½ teaspoons garlic powder
1 ½ teaspoons ground mustard
1 ½ teaspoons smoked paprika
1 ½ teaspoons ground coriander
1 tablespoon kosher salt
1 ½ teaspoons freshly cracked black pepper
1 cup dark brown sugar
1 cup whiskey (such as Jack Daniel's®)
2 tablespoons liquid hickory smoke flavoring

Steps:

  • Combine the ketchup, chipotle peppers in their sauce, apple cider vinegar, molasses, onion powder, garlic powder, ground mustard, smoked paprika, coriander, salt, black pepper, brown sugar, whiskey, and liquid smoke flavoring in a large pot, and bring to a gentle boil over medium heat, stirring frequently. Cook the sauce for 15 minutes, then reduce heat to low and simmer 15 more minutes, stirring often. Use immediately or refrigerate.

JACK BBQ SAUCE



Jack BBQ Sauce image

Sweet, spicy, and flavored with Jack Daniels whiskey. Great on chicken and pork chops. I came up with this recipe after experimenting in my kitchen. Ketchup may be replaced by your favorite bottled barbeque sauce. You may have to adjust the ingredients to suit your taste. The key is adding just enough whiskey to flavor, not overpower, the dish.

Provided by Natalie L

Categories     Side Dish     Sauces and Condiments Recipes     Sauce Recipes     BBQ Sauce Recipes

Time 1h15m

Yield 6

Number Of Ingredients 10

1 cup ketchup
2 tablespoons steak sauce
1 teaspoon garlic salt
2 teaspoons liquid smoke flavoring
1 teaspoon onion powder
3 tablespoons brown sugar
2 teaspoons lemon juice
4 drops hot pepper sauce, or to taste
4 dashes Worcestershire sauce
2 tablespoons whiskey

Steps:

  • In a saucepan combine ketchup, steak sauce, garlic salt, liquid smoke, onion powder and brown sugar. Add lemon juice, pepper sauce, Worcestershire sauce and whiskey. Warm over medium low heat until simmering.
  • Refrigerate for at least one hour before using, to let flavors mingle. Brush on meat during the last few minutes of grilling or baking.
  • Not recommended for marinating unless you omit the lemon juice, as the acid makes the chicken grainy.

COPYCAT JACK DANIEL'S BBQ SAUCE



Copycat Jack Daniel's BBQ Sauce image

Really like Jack Daniels BBQ Sauce? Or cannot find it in your megamart? Why not make your own. Well I really like JD BBQ sauce, but my megamart stopped selling it , so I found and improved this recipe. Hope you enjoy

Provided by Lab Chef

Categories     Sauces

Time 55m

Yield 2-2 1/2 Cups, 40 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 17

1/4 cup yellow onion, Finely Chopped
2 tablespoons garlic, Minced
2 tablespoons butter
1 cup ketchup
1 tablespoon ground mustard
2 tablespoons brown sugar
1 tablespoon paprika
1 tablespoon chili powder
2 teaspoons thyme
1 teaspoon salt
1 teaspoon pepper
1/2 teaspoon cayenne
2 tablespoons molasses
1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ce
1 cup apple cider vinegar
1/4 cup water
1/4 cup Jack Daniels Whiskey

Steps:

  • Sweat the Onion/Garlic in medium sauce pan with butter.
  • Add the ketchup to the saucepan and reduce heat to a simmer on low heat.
  • Add the rest of the dry ingredients/spices and stir.
  • Add all the remaining ingredients/liquids to the saucepan.
  • Simmer and reduce the BBQ sauce for 30 minutes, or until the sauce is the desired thickness. The sauce will thicken some when cooled.
  • Let the sauce chill and you're finished! Store it in an airtight container for later or get to grilling with it right away.

PULLED PORK WITH JACK & COKE BBQ SAUCE



Pulled Pork With Jack & Coke BBQ Sauce image

These great sandwiches are from a recipe sent me by a friend. (Times listed do not include 24-hour marinating time.) I use the marinade and sauce recipes for other dishes, since we enjoy it so much.

Provided by Mareesme

Categories     Lunch/Snacks

Time 3h45m

Yield 8 sandwiches

Number Of Ingredients 16

5 -6 lbs boneless center cut pork loin roast (remove the fat back from the shoulder , sliced in half at its widest point, This can also be made wi) or 5 -6 lbs pork shoulder (remove the fat back from the shoulder , sliced in half at its widest point, This can also be made wi)
4 cups black cherry soda or 4 cups root beer
1 cup Worcestershire sauce
2 tablespoons cider vinegar
12 garlic cloves, chopped
1 tablespoon Tabasco sauce
2 teaspoons celery salt
1 cup ketchup
2/3 cup cola
1/3 cup Jack Daniels Whiskey
1/4 cup frank's hot sauce (or brand of your choice)
2 tablespoons honey
1 tablespoon soy sauce
goya adobo seasoning or kosher salt
8 kaiser rolls
salt and pepper

Steps:

  • Combine the ingredients for the marinade in a glass or plastic container large enough to hold all the pork (or beef brisket).
  • Add the pork, turning to be sure it is well coated, Cover and marinate in the refrigerator for 24 hours, turning occasionally.
  •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F.
  • In heavy saucepan, combine the ingredients for the Jack & Coke BBQ Sauce, adding adobo seasoning or salt to taste, heat to almost boiling, and reduce heat to simmer 20 minutes. Cover and set aside.
  • Place the marinated meat in a roasting pan. Cover the roasting pan with aluminum foil and cook the pork in the preheated oven for 1-1/2 hours. Pour off 2/3 of the liquid in the pan and spread the meat with the barbecue sauce and return it to the oven, uncovered, for another 1-1/2 hours.
  • When the pork is done, it will shred easily with a fork. Test it, and if it's still a bit difficult to shred, return it to the oven for another 15 minutes and try again.
  • When the meat is done, taste to see of more salt and pepper is needed, remove it from the oven and shred it with a fork. Slice the rolls in half, pile on the pork, and serve with creamy coleslaw.
